When Barcelona lifted their 3rd UEFA Champions league trophy , it was not just a record for the club but also for their Brazilian right-back Dani Alves. He equalled the Brazilian maestro and arguably the greatest footballer ever, Pele.

The flamboyant Brazilian matched Pele’s trophy haul with the Champions League win. When Alves picked up his  winner’s medal, he  drew level with Pele as the most decorated Brazilian footballer of all time.

Pele won three World Cups, one North American League with Cosmos and 24 trophies with Santos. And with Saturday’s Champions league haul, Alves caught up with the legend to go with the five he won at Sevilla, 3 trophies won with Brazil, and the Copa do Nordeste won with Bahia FC in 2002.
